色彩调整的基础概念
在开始具体操作之前,我们先来了解一下色彩调整的基础概念。
色彩模式
PS中的色彩模式主要有RGB、CMYK、Lab等。RGB模式是屏幕显示的标准色彩模式,CMYK模式是印刷行业的标准色彩模式,Lab模式则是一种颜色感知模式。
色彩调整工具
PS中提供了多种色彩调整工具,如色阶、曲线、色彩平衡、色彩混合器等。这些工具可以帮助我们调整图像的亮度、对比度、色相、饱和度等。
